package org.krakenapps.filemon.impl;
import java.io.File;
import java.io.FileInputStream;
import java.io.FileNotFoundException;
import java.io.IOException;
import java.security.MessageDigest;
import java.security.NoSuchAlgorithmException;
public class HashUtils {
private static final String[] hexTable = new String[256];
static {
buildHexTable();
}
private HashUtils() {
}
private static void buildHexTable() {
int p = 0;
for (int i = 0; i < 10; i++) {
for (int j = 0; j < 10; j++)
hexTable[p++] = "" + i + j;
for (int j = 0; j < 6; j++)
hexTable[p++] = "" + i + (char) ('a' + j);
}
for (int i = 0; i < 6; i++) {
for (int j = 0; j < 10; j++)
hexTable[p++] = "" + (char) ('a' + i) + j;
for (int j = 0; j < 6; j++)
hexTable[p++] = "" + ((char) ('a' + i)) + (char) ('a' + j);
}
}
public static String getMd5(File f) throws IOException {
try {
MessageDigest md5 = MessageDigest.getInstance("MD5");
return digest(md5, f);
} catch (NoSuchAlgorithmException e) {
// should not reachable
return null;
}
}
public static String getSha1(File f) throws IOException {
try {
MessageDigest sha1 = MessageDigest.getInstance("SHA1");
return digest(sha1, f);
} catch (NoSuchAlgorithmException e) {
// should not reachable
return null;
}
}
public static String digest(MessageDigest method, File f) throws NoSuchAlgorithmException, FileNotFoundException,
IOException {
byte[] b = new byte[4096];
FileInputStream fs = new FileInputStream(f);
while (true) {
int readBytes = fs.read(b);
if (readBytes < 0)
break;
method.update(b, 0, readBytes);
}
byte[] digest = method.digest();
return toHexString(digest);
}
private static String toHexString(byte[] b) {
StringBuilder sb = new StringBuilder();
for (int i = 0; i < b.length; i++)
sb.append(hexTable[b[i] & 0xff]);
return sb.toString();
}
}
